For some reason this article has a video from 2018 of Jeremy Corbyn, who was at the time leader of the opposition, but is no longer. He's not even in that political party. He didn't have a lot of power at that time, and he has considerably less now. It makes me question the strength of this article.

I've also found two separate articles discussing how the UK does not intent to sanction Kazakhstan, but one from France24 is headlined in a sensationalist way:

Russia ally Kazakhstan permits large pro-Ukraine rally amid sanctions fears

Says "Kazakhstan's foreign ministry on Saturday said it had received assurances from London that the country would not be sanctioned by the United Kingdom over Russia's invasion."

The other is a bit less clickbaity from Kazinform, which appears to be one of the largest news outlets in Kazakhstan. The headline UK has no plans to impose sanctions against Kazakhstan - MFA

I also want to point out that the article linked in the above comment says:

"[...] after a UK lawmaker on Monday appeared to call for sanctions against individuals in the country "complicit and supporting" Russian leader Vladimir Putin."

Which seems to be relating to Margaret Hodge, who put in a motion to sanction Kazakh oligarchs for proping up the Putin Regime, and she did this before the war in Ukraine. I spoke about it in a comment you can find here

Since this has happened there has been a Prime Minister's Questions (PMQs) which is a chance for the opposition to ask Johnson questions and challenge his political decisions. In that session, there was no mention of Kazakhstan, or sanctions to them. As such it's probably not high on the Labours list of priorities to challenge the PM with.

At this stage I think it's worth reiterating that the UK is highly unlikely to sanction Kazakhstan at all, but if it were, it would likely go after Oligarchs in the Kazakh regime, instead of the economy, banks, industry, or trade as a whole. The whole point of Margaret Hodges intervention was to target the same people who made life so difficult for the people of Kazakhstan, by hoarding wealth, which was a wider factor in the protests in January.
